1. 程式人生 > >win7 64位安裝wireshark,到安裝winpcap的時候提示失敗,解決辦法……

win7 64位安裝wireshark,到安裝winpcap的時候提示失敗,解決辦法……

我使用的是win64位的win7。在安裝64位的wireshark的時候一直報錯。具體如下:Error opening file for writing.。如下圖:

然後在網上查詢解決方法,試過了解除安裝重灌,也試過了手動去複製system32下面的wpcap.dll也是不行。去修改C:\Windows\SysWOW64下面的wpcap的名字也不行。當手動去cp wpcap.dll到c盤的時候,報錯,具體如下:


這也就說明安裝winpcap的時候讀寫wpcap.dll報錯是因為wpcap.dll被另一個應用程式佔用了。然後開啟資源管理器,點選使用者,發現在我登入的時候,還有另一個使用者在也執行。該使用者使用了這個庫。因此就沒有許可權去操作了。手動關閉這個使用者。重新安裝ok。

另外:為什麼會有兩個使用者呢,一個是我在安裝win的時候建立的。另外一個是我加入了域之後建立的。